BOWLING GREEN — A Walbridge man charged with stabbing a man during a fight outside a Bowling Green restaurant pleaded guilty Monday to a reduced charge.

Carl Braden, 21, pleaded guilty in Wood County Common Pleas Court to attempted felonious assault. As part of a plea agreement, prosecutors said they will ask that a charge of tampering with evidence be dismissed at sentencing, which Judge Reeve Kelsey set for Oct. 21.

Braden stabbed Rory Sheeks, 23, of Bowling Green on March 31 during an altercation outside a Taco Bell on East Wooster Street. Police said the fight started after someone in the group made an obscene gesture.
